I know that this sounds cruel but there really isn't much you can do about the discomfort. The Advil you took is just about the best thing that you can take. If it is any consolation, in just a day or two these spacers will stop hurting. It is only when the teeth first start to move that you have this discomfort. Once they get that initial push the pain eases.
When the braces are put on you will feel this tightness and soreness every time they are adjusted but only for a short time.
Just remember that when all is said and done you will have beautiful, straight teeth.
Remember to limit your sweets and to brush after Every time you eat to prevent decay and white spots from forming around the brackets on your teeth.
